Chaetocladius callauensis View in CoL sp. n., C. guardiolei sp. n. and C. parerai sp. n.

These three new species belong to a local ‘Pyrenean element’ based on the following distinguishing characters (mostly atypical) found in the male adult:

Chaetocladius callauensis View in CoL sp. n.: anal point ( Figs 3A, C, G View Figure 3 ) swollen basally, short and bare distally; dorsal part of inferior volsella ( Figs 3 A, F View Figure 3 ) unusually rectangular, hyaline and bare apically.

Figure 3. Male adult of Chaetocladius callauensis sp. n.A) hypopygium, dorsal; B) hypopygium, ventral; C) anal point, dorsal; D) gonostylus, acute angle; E) gonostylus, obtuse angle; F) gonocoxite and inferior volsella, lateral; G) anal point and tergite IX in lateral view.
